Forecasts specific to coastal and offshore areas near Newport Beach, California, provide crucial information about wind speed and direction, wave height and period, sea surface temperature, visibility, and atmospheric pressure. These predictions are distinct from generalized land-based forecasts and consider the unique interplay of oceanic and atmospheric conditions in this specific locale. For example, a small craft advisory might be issued based on predicted wave heights, even if onshore winds remain calm.
Accurate and timely predictions for this area are essential for safe navigation and recreational activities such as boating, surfing, and fishing. Commercial operations, including harbor traffic and fishing fleets, rely heavily on these specialized forecasts for efficient planning and operational safety. Historically, maritime activities have been heavily influenced by unpredictable weather patterns; modern forecasting technologies now provide a significant advantage in mitigating risks and maximizing operational efficiency in this coastal region.
